1 Report of the Committee on the Election of Judges to the European Court of Human Rights

The Committee on the Election of Judges to the European Court of Human Rights held a meeting in Paris on 16 September 2024, with Ms Petra Bayr (Austria, SOC) in the Chair.

The committee assessed the lists of the candidates to the Court in respect of Cyprus, Poland, and Slovenia.Note

2 Conclusions of the committee on the lists of candidates submitted by Cyprus, Poland, and Slovenia

2.1 Cyprus

The committee interviewed all the candidates on 16 September 2024.

The committee recommends to the Assembly to reject the list on substantive grounds as not all candidates fulfil the requirements of Article 21 of the European Convention on Human Rights for election as a judge at the European Court of Human Rights and to request the Government of Cyprus to submit a new list of candidates.

2.2 Poland

The committee interviewed all the candidates on 16 September 2024.

The committee recommends to the Assembly, by a large majority, Ms Anna Adamska-Gallant as the most qualified candidate.

2.3 Slovenia

The committee decided to proceed with the interviews with the candidates during the next meeting of the committee.
